20-MINUTE SMOKED SAUSAGE AND POTATO SKILLET

PREP TIME: 10 mins | COOK TIME: 20 mins | YIELD: 4 SERVINGS
A one-pan meal to sizzle your night! Tender potatoes sauteed with savoury sausage and sweet bell peppers is an easy weeknight meal that your whole family will surely love and enjoy. A spicy and savoury combo that tickles your taste buds and will leave you asking for more!

INGREDIENTS

1 1/2 pounds (650grams) small baby potatoes, quartered

1 onion, minced

1 red bell pepper, sliced

1 pkg smoked sausage

4 tbsp olive oil (or butter, or ghee)

2 tsp Italian seasoning

1/2 tsp minced garlic

1/4 c (60ml) low-sodium chicken stock (or beef, vegetable)

1 tsp hot sauce of your choice (we used Sriracha)

Salt and fresh cracked pepper

Chopped parsley, for garnish

Grated Parmesan, optional

How to make 20-MINUTE SMOKED SAUSAGE AND POTATO SKILLET

Step 1: Heat 3 tbsp oil in a large cast-iron skillet over medium heat.

Step 2: Add and season with salt and pepper the baby potatoes into the skillet and saute for about 10 to 12 minutes, stirring regularly until golden and cooked through.

Step 3: Take the potatoes out of the skillet and onto a plate. Set aside.

Step 4: Add the rest of the oil into the same skillet and cook the sliced smoked sausage for about 5 minutes over medium heat until both sides are brown.

Step 5: Add the garlic to the skillet followed by the onion and red bell pepper. Season with red pepper flakes,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.

Step 6: Continue to cook for another 2 to 3 minutes or until soft.

Step 7: Pour in 1/4 cup of stock to deglaze the pan.

Step 8: Stir in the hot sauce.

Step 9: Place the cooked potatoes back to the pan, toss to coat, and continue to cook until the potatoes are heated through.

Step 10: Adjust the seasoning according to taste.

Step 11: When done, garnish with chopped fresh parsley. Serve immediately with parmesan. Enjoy!

Note:

To precook the potatoes, add them to boiling salted water and cook for about 8 minutes. This will ensure less cooking time and even golden crust.
